FAQ: Why does Mockhollow refuse to seed fixtures in review builds?

Mockhollow's factory registry locks itself when the schema hash changes. Regenerate fixtures with the rebuild flag; don't hand-edit the snapshot file. If the registry stays locked after regeneration, unlock it manually — reviewers have standing approval for this. The passphrase needed to unlock the registry appears directly below this entry.

unlock words, hahaf-fajeg: quenmir-belius

### PR: Throttle Crateline webhook retries

Crateline's parcel-tracking webhook hammered slow consumers during Tuesday's backlog. This PR adds exponential backoff with jitter and a per-endpoint concurrency cap. Delivery order is preserved per parcel. No schema changes. Tested against the Dunmore staging feed; backlog drained in 14 minutes. New retry and cap constants introduced by this change are below.

constants for yaduf-fahag:
BUDGETS = {
    "kelix": 528,
    "briwyn": 734,
}

[ ] HSM delivery — Norfell Systems off-site run.

Collect the sealed case containing the hardware security module from the Ashgrove vault room at 10:00. Case stays with the driver at all times; no intermediate stops. Log departure and arrival times on the run sheet. The confidential instruction for the courier hand-over follows directly below.

courier memo of yajef-bajep: the frawyn jordor courier leaves the norwyn ledger at gate 2781 under passcode 330769

Glimmerhold syncs calendars between Ledgerlight and Ovenbird Scheduler. Three environments: dev, staging, prod. Conflict resolution differs per environment — dev uses last-writer-wins, staging and prod use the merge arbiter. Known issue: recurring events edited on both sides within the sync window produce duplicate entries; the arbiter flags these for manual review in prod only. Never point staging at the prod arbiter queue. New joiners: read the arbiter design doc first. Each environment's sync settings are pinned to the values below.

config for tagaf-bawif:
[norok]
host = norok.ordinworks.local
user = norok_svc
database = norok_prod